Then out of the blue this year for whatever reason, Blizzard quietly released a patched version of Warcraft 3 and Warcraft 3 Frozen Throne for the Mac, so that it’s playable natively in all modern versions of Mac OS X, including macOS Sierra 10.12.x, OS X El Capitan 10.11.x, Mavericks 10.9.x, and OS X Yosemite 10.10.x.
